1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a point in geometry?
Back
A point is a specific location in space that has no size or dimension.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a line in geometry?
Back
A line is a straight path that extends infinitely in both directions with no endpoints.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a ray in geometry?
Back
A ray is a part of a line that has one endpoint and extends infinitely in one direction.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a line segment?
Back
A line segment is a part of a line that has two endpoints.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is an angle?
Back
An angle is formed by two rays that share a common endpoint, called the vertex.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a vertex?
Back
A vertex is the point where two lines or rays meet to form an angle.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a polygon?
Back
A polygon is a closed figure formed by three or more line segments.
